    Kerb Weight Explained, The Hidden Factor That Impacts Your Vehicle’s Performance

    Kerb weight is frequently mentioned as a crucial but misinterpreted term when talking about vehicle specifications. It directly impacts performance, fuel economy, and even safety, so it’s more than just a number. However, a lot of drivers fail to recognize its importance.

    Explaining Kerb Weight: The Real Story Behind the Figures

    The weight of a car with all of its necessary fluids—oil, coolant, transmission fluid, and a nearly full fuel tank—is known as kerb weight. It does not, however, include passengers, luggage, or optional accessories, so actual weight may be significantly increased under actual driving circumstances.

    Different Kerb Weight Types: Dissecting the Conventions

    Different kerb weight measurements exist. There is frequently confusion because different manufacturers and geographical areas adhere to different standards.

    Kerb Weight TypeDefinitionWhat’s Included?
    DIN Kerb WeightStandard in Germany and widely used across Europe.Essential fluids + 90% full fuel tank.
    EU Kerb WeightRequired by European emissions tests.DIN Kerb Weight + 75kg (driver & luggage estimate).
    Dry Kerb WeightUsed in marketing to make cars seem lighter.Excludes all fluids (sometimes partially included).

    Every measurement has a distinct function. While EU kerb weight represents more realistic driving conditions, DIN kerb weight serves as a baseline. Conversely, dry kerb weight frequently produces false impressions.

    What Makes Kerb Weight Important?

    Drivers can make better decisions regarding the efficiency and performance of their vehicles by knowing the kerb weight. It affects your driving experience in the following ways:

    1. Efficiency of Fuel

    Fuel consumption is higher for heavier vehicles, particularly in stop-and-go traffic. Over time, mileage can be significantly impacted by even a 50 kg increase.

    1. Execution & Management

    Increased kerb weight affects cornering stability, braking, and acceleration. While heavier cars have better grip but need longer stopping distances, lighter cars feel more nimble.

    1. Capacity to Tow

    Understanding the kerb weight is crucial when transporting trailers or large loads. Overloading can put stress on the suspension, brakes, and engine.

    1. Safety Points to Remember

    Because of their momentum, heavier cars typically perform better in collisions, but they also need more braking force to stop.

    Example from the Real World: How Optional Extras Increase Weight

    Although many purchasers believe that the kerb weight stays the same, optional features can add surprisingly large weights. Examine a family sedan that is mid-sized and weighs 1,500 kg at the DIN kerb.

    ComponentAdditional Weight
    Upgraded sound system+20kg
    Sunroof+15kg
    Larger alloy wheels+10kg
    Automatic transmission+40kg
    Driver & passenger+147kg
    Weekend luggage+30kg
    Full fuel tank+70kg
    Total Real-World Weight1,832kg

    When fully loaded, a car that is advertised as weighing 1,500 kg may actually weigh more than 1,800 kg. Performance, handling, and even fuel efficiency are all greatly impacted by this.

    What Is the Difference Between Kerb Weight and Gross Weight?

    Kerb weight and gross vehicle weight (GVW) are frequently confused. The latter encompasses everyone inside the vehicle, including passengers and cargo. GVW is the maximum weight that a car can safely support, whereas kerb weight indicates the weight of the car when it is ready to drive.

    How to Determine the Kerb Weight of Your Vehicle

    You can prevent overloading your car by being aware of its kerb weight. The simplest methods to locate it are:

    ✔ Owner’s Manual: This is where manufacturers provide official weight measurements.
    ✔ Vehicle Identification Plate: Located beneath the hood or on the door frame.
    ✔ Manufacturer’s Website: Multiple weight categories are frequently included in official online specifications.
